Key Responsibilities

  • •Troubleshoot, maintain, modify, and repair Nelson stud welding systems, including power sources, accessories, and field diesel units
  • •Troubleshoot, maintain, modify, and repair customer equipment
  • •Assist customers in person and by telephone with equipment, accessory, and technical problems
  • •Assist sales representatives with equipment, accessory, and technical problems
  • •Perform in-house training and demonstrations; weld samples for customers and sales representatives

Key Requirements

  • •Associate degree (A.S./A.A.S.) or 6 months to 1 year related experience and/or training
  • •Experience with high voltage electro-mechanical systems (three-phase power)
  • •Ability to read, write, and interpret complex technical documents, electrical schematics, and procedure manuals
  • •Ability to write routine reports and correspondence
  • •Ability to speak effectively before groups and calculate figures/amounts; must frequently lift/move up to 50 pounds
